Tillabery Climate & Temperature

⛺ Tillabery has a subtropical desert / low-latitude arid hot climate (Köppen-Geiger classification: BWh)subtropical hot desert climate (BWh)

⛳ Tillabery is situated in or near the tropical very dry forest biome.

🌡️ The mean annual temperature is 29.8 degrees Celsius (85.6 degrees Fahrenheit). See the temperatures page for a monthly breakdown and the fixed scale graph.

🐬 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.1 °C (18.2°F). This indicates that the continentality type is hyperoceanic, subtype barely hyperoceanic.

☔ Total annual precipitation averages 398.2 mm (15.7 inches) which is equivalent to 398.2 Litres/m² (9.77 Gallons/ft²).

✨ The longest day of the year is 12:50 long on the 22 of June and the shortest day is 11:09 long on the 21 of December.

🐇Were you to burrow down through the centre of the Earth from Tillabery you would pop up nearest to the climate station at Laucala Bay, Fiji where you would find a Tropical wet climate (Subtropical moist forest biome).

🌍Tillabery, Niger is at 14°12'N, 1°27'E, 210 m (689 ft). Check the location on the map.

Tillabery Climate Table

 Climate Variable Jan Feb Mar Apr May Jun Jul Aug Sep Oct Nov DecAnnual
 
Average Max Temperature °C ( °F) 32 (90) 36 (96) 39 (102) 41 (107) 42 (107) 39 (102) 35 (96) 34 (93) 36 (96) 38 (101) 36 (98) 33 (91) 37 (98)
 
Average Temperature °C ( °F) 25 (76) 28 (82) 31 (88) 34 (92) 35 (94) 33 (91) 30 (86) 29 (84) 30 (86) 31 (88) 28 (83) 25 (78) 30 (86)
 
Average Min Temperature °C ( °F) 17 (63) 19 (67) 23 (73) 26 (79) 28 (82) 27 (80) 25 (77) 24 (75) 25 (76) 24 (75) 20 (69) 18 (64) 23 (73)
 
Average Precipitation mm (in) 0 (0) 0 (0) 2 (0) 6 (0) 17 (1) 47 (2) 103 (4) 143 (6) 70 (3) 11 (0) 0 (0) 0 (0) 398 (16)
Average Daylight Hours/ Day 11h 22' 11h 39' 12h 01' 12h 26' 12h 46' 12h 56' 12h 52' 12h 34' 12h 11' 11h 47' 11h 27' 11h 17' 12h 00'
Sun altitude at solar noon on the 21st day (°). 55.8 65.1 76 87.7 83.9 80.8 83.6 87.7 76.3 64.8 55.7 52.4 72.4
